版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2025年信息处理技术员考试试题与答案1.单项选择题(每题1分,共40分)1.在8位补码表示中,-128的编码是A.10000000 B.11111111 C.01111111 D.00000000答案:A解析:8位补码范围-128~127,-128唯一对应10000000。2.若CPU主频3.0GHz,IPC=1.5,则单核理论峰值性能约为A.3.0GIPS B.4.5GIPS C.2.0GIPS D.1.5GIPS答案:B解析:峰值=主频×IPC=3.0×1.5=4.5GIPS。3.下列协议中,采用“三次握手”建立连接的是A.UDP B.IP C.TCP D.ARP答案:C4.在关系代数中,用于消除重复行的运算是A.选择 B.投影 C.并 D.差答案:B解析:投影π会自动去重。5.若磁盘转速7200rpm,平均旋转延迟约为A.2.08ms B.4.17ms C.8.33ms D.16.7ms答案:B解析:半圈时间=0.5/(7200/60)×1000≈4.17ms。6.在Python3中,表达式`[1,2]2`的值是A.[1,2,1,2] B.[2,4] C.报错 D.[1,4]答案:A7.面向对象中,将数据与操作数据的方法绑定在一起的特性称为A.继承 B.多态 C.封装 D.抽象答案:C8.在IPv6地址中,连续的全0段可用“::”压缩,但最多出现A.1次 B.2次 C.3次 D.不限答案:A9.若二叉树后序遍历为DBEFCA,中序为DBAECF,则先序为A.ABCDEF B.ABDCEF C.ABDECF D.ADBCEF答案:C解析:根A,左子树中序DB,后序DB,故左子树先序BD;右子树中序ECF,后序EFC,根C,左E右F,先序CEF;合并得ABDECF。10.在Linux中,将前台任务放入后台并暂停的快捷键是A.Ctrl+C B.Ctrl+Z C.Ctrl+D D.Ctrl+\答案:B11.若采用CRC-4,生成多项式G(x)=x⁴+x+1,则校验位长度是A.3 B.4 C.5 D.6答案:B12.在数据库事务的ACID中,“I”指A.隔离性 B.独立性 C.完整性 D.一致性答案:A13.若某页式系统页大小4KB,逻辑地址0x3A7F对应的页号是A.3 B.0x3 C.0xA D.14答案:D解析:页内偏移12位,0x3A7F>>12=0x3A=58,但页号=58/4=14.5→14。14.在HTTPS握手阶段,服务器发送的首要信息是A.ServerHello B.Certificate C.ServerKeyExchange D.HelloDone答案:A15.若信号量初值3,当前值-2,则等待线程数为A.0 B.2 C.3 D.5答案:B16.在Excel中,将B2:E10区域转置到G2:G9,应使用A.TRANSPOSE(B2:E10)并区域回车 B.INDEX+ROW C.VLOOKUP D.OFFSET答案:A17.若某算法时间复杂度T(n)=3T(n/3)+O(1),则渐近复杂度为A.O(n) B.O(nlogn) C.O(logn) D.O(n²)答案:A解析:主定理Case2,a=b=3,f(n)=O(1)=O(n^{log₃3-ε}),得O(n)。18.在CSS中,设置元素不随滚动条移动,应使用A.position:fixed B.position:absolute C.display:block D.float:left答案:A19.若某7-4-2-1码的十进制数为5,则其编码为A.1011 B.1000 C.0101 D.0111答案:A解析:7+4=11,11-2-1=8,8-3=5,故1011。20.在Git中,撤销已push到远程的最后一次提交,应使用A.gitreset--hardHEAD~1 B.gitrevertHEAD C.gitclean-fd D.gitcheckout.答案:B21.若某系统采用微内核结构,下列功能必须运行在内核态的是A.文件系统 B.设备驱动 C.进程调度 D.网络协议栈答案:C22.在SQL中,返回当前日期时间的函数是A.NOW() B.DATE() C.TIME() D.TIMESTAMP()答案:A23.若某SSD页大小16KB,块大小256KB,则每块含页数A.8 B.16 C.32 D.64答案:B24.在Python中,将列表lst随机打乱,应使用A.random.shuffle(lst) B.lst.shuffle() C.shuffle(lst) D.random.permute(lst)答案:A25.若某无向图有n个顶点、e条边,则邻接表存储空间为A.O(n+e) B.O(n²) C.O(e²) D.O(nloge)答案:A26.在Windows中,查看路由表的命令是A.routeprint B.netstat-r C.ipconfig/all D.tracert答案:A27.若某音频采样率44.1kHz,16位立体声,1分钟数据量约为A.5.3MB B.10.1MB C.20.2MB D.40.4MB答案:B解析:44100×2×2×60/1024/1024≈10.1MB。28.在HTML5中,用于绘制图形的元素是A.<canvas> B.<svg> C.<graphics> D.<draw>答案:A29.若某进程页表级数为4,每页大小8KB,页内偏移占A.10 B.11 C.12 D.13答案:D解析:8KB=2¹³,偏移13位。30.在敏捷开发中,每日站立会议建议时长不超过A.5分钟 B.15分钟 C.30分钟 D.60分钟答案:B31.若某正则表达式为`\b\w{3,6}\b`,则匹配A.3到6位数字 B.3到6位字母 C.3到6位单词字符 D.3到6位空白答案:C32.在OSI七层模型中,负责端到端可靠传输的是A.网络层 B.传输层 C.会话层 D.数据链路层答案:B33.若某算法采用分治策略,将问题分成a个子问题,每个规模n/b,合并代价f(n),则主定理不考虑A.a≥1 B.b>1 C.f(n)多项式 D.f(n)指数答案:D34.在C语言中,声明`int(p)[10];`表示A.指针数组 B.数组指针 C.函数指针 D.指针函数答案:B35.若某系统采用RAID5,磁盘数4,则有效容量占比A.25% B.50% C.75% D.100%答案:C36.在Excel中,计算B列非空单元格个数,应使用A.COUNT(B:B) B.COUNTA(B:B) C.COUNTBLANK(B:B) D.COUNTIF(B:B,"<>")答案:B37.若某哈希表装载因子0.75,表长16,则已存键值对数A.12 B.16 C.9 D.21答案:A38.在Python中,生成器函数与普通函数的区别在于A.使用yield B.使用return C.使用global D.使用lambda答案:A39.若某网络前缀/26,则子网可用主机地址数A.30 B.62 C.126 D.254答案:B40.在Linux中,查看当前shell类型的命令是A.echo$SHELL B.echo$PATH C.whoami D.uname-a答案:A2.多项选择题(每题2分,共20分)41.下列属于非对称加密算法的是A.RSA B.ECC C.AES D.ElGamal E.DES答案:ABD42.在Python中,能创建字典的方式有A.`{}` B.`dict()` C.`{:}` D.`{1:2}` E.`dict([(1,2)])`答案:ABDE43.下列Linux命令中,可用来查看文本内容的有A.cat B.less C.more D.head E.tail答案:ABCDE44.关于进程与线程,正确的有A.进程拥有独立地址空间 B.线程切换开销小于进程 C.同一进程线程共享堆区 D.线程间通信需管道 E.进程间通信可用共享内存答案:ABCE45.在HTML中,属于行内元素的有A.<span> B.<a> C.<div> D.<img> E.<p>答案:ABD46.下列属于操作系统主要功能的有A.进程管理 B.存储管理 C.设备管理 D.文件管理 E.编译优化答案:ABCD47.在SQL中,能用于去重的关键字有A.DISTINCT B.GROUPBY C.UNIQUE D.HAVING E.ORDERBY答案:AB48.下列关于虚拟内存的说法,正确的有A.可扩展逻辑地址空间 B.可缓解内存碎片 C.一定提高访问速度 D.可支持多道程序 E.需要硬件支持答案:ABDE49.在Excel中,可返回数组的函数有A.TRANSPOSE B.INDEX C.OFFSET D.VLOOKUP E.FILTER答案:ABCE50.下列属于软件测试阶段的有A.单元测试 B.集成测试 C.系统测试 D.验收测试 E.回归测试答案:ABCDE3.判断题(每题1分,共10分)51.在二进制反码表示中,0的编码唯一。 答案:错52.快速排序最坏时间复杂度为O(n²)。 答案:对53.IPv6地址长度为128位。 答案:对54.在Python中,列表推导式比同等for循环慢。 答案:错55.RAID0提供冗余能力。 答案:错56.在关系模型中,任意两个元组不能完全相同。 答案:对57.HTTP/2默认启用头部压缩。 答案:对58.在Linux中,硬链接可跨文件系统。 答案:错59.在CSS中,z-index仅对定位元素有效。 答案:对60.在Git中,gitstash可保存工作区和暂存区快照。 答案:对4.填空题(每题2分,共20分)61.若某二叉树中度为2的节点有15个,则叶子节点数为________。答案:16解析:n₀=n₂+1。62.在Python中,表达式`3<<2`的值为________。答案:1263.若某系统页大小4KB,页表项4B,则单级页表最大占用________KB。答案:4解析:4KB/4B=1K项,1K×4B=4KB。64.在SQL中,删除表t1所有数据但保留结构的命令是________。答案:DELETEFROMt1;65.若某网络掩码92,则CIDR表示为________。答案:/2666.在Linux中,将文件f1权限设置为所有者读写执行,组读写,其他只读,数字模式为________。答案:76467.在Excel中,将A1单元格数值四舍五入到百位,公式为________。答案:=ROUND(A1,-2)68.若某算法空间复杂度O(logn),称其为________空间算法。答案:对数69.在HTTP状态码中,表示永久重定向的是________。答案:30170.在C语言中,字符串结束标志字符常量为________。答案:'\0'5.简答题(每题5分,共30分)71.描述操作系统中“颠簸”现象产生原因及解决措施。答案:颠簸即thrashing,因进程频繁换入换出导致CPU利用率骤降。原因:并发进程过多,内存不足,页面置换算法不当。解决:降低多道度、增加内存、优化置换算法、使用工作集模型限制活跃页面。72.说明TCP流量控制与拥塞控制的区别。答案:流量控制是端到端,接收方通过窗口字段告知发送方可用缓存,防止发送过快;拥塞控制是网络层行为,发送方根据丢包、延迟等信号调整发送速率,防止网络过载。机制不同:流量控制依赖滑动窗口,拥塞控制依赖慢启动、拥塞避免、快重传、快恢复算法。73.给出将非空链表原地逆置的Python代码并解释。答案:```pythondefreverse_list(head):prev,curr=None,headwhilecurr:nxt=curr.nextcurr.next=prevprev,curr=curr,nxtreturnprev```使用三个指针迭代,每次将当前节点next指向前驱,完成后移,时间O(n),空间O(1)。74.说明数据库索引失效的常见场景。答案:对索引列使用函数或运算、隐式类型转换、LIKE通配符前缀%、OR条件部分列无索引、不等操作符<>、ISNULL/NOTNULL在稀疏索引、联合索引未遵循最左前缀、数据分布极不均衡导致优化器放弃索引。75.解释HTTPS中间人攻击原理及防御。答案:攻击者拦截握手,伪造证书,与两端分别建立加密通道。防御:客户端校验证书链、使用HSTS、证书固定、启用OCSPStapling、部署DNSSEC、使用预置公钥。76.给出计算两个日期相差工作日的Excel公式(不含周末)。答案:=NETWORKDAYS(A1,B1)6.计算与综合题(每题10分,共30分)77.某磁盘磁道数1000,每道扇区100,扇区大小512B,转速6000rpm,平均寻道时间5ms,控制延迟忽略不计。求随机读取一个扇区的平均时间。答案:平均旋转延迟=0.5/(6000/60)×1000=5ms传输时间=扇区数/每道扇区×旋转一周时间=1/100×10ms=0.1ms平均访问时间=寻道+旋转+传输=5+5+0.1=10.1ms。78.给定关系模式R(ABCDE),函数依赖集F={A→BC,CD→E,E→A},求候选码,并判断是否为BCNF,若不是,分解至BCNF。答案:计算属性闭包:A⁺=ABCE,D⁺=D,故候选码为AD。检查FD:A→BC,A非超码,不满足BCNF。分解:R1(ABC),R2(ADE)。R1上F1={A→BC},码A,BCNF;R2上F2={E→A,AD→E},码AD或E,均超码,BCNF。分解完成。79.某公司计划部署Web服务,预计日活100万,峰值QPS3000,每次请求平均响应数据量20KB,求:(1)峰值出口带宽需求(Mbps);(2)若采用Keep-Alve,连接平均持续60s,求峰值并发连接数;(3)若每台服务器可维持5万连接,至少需几台。答案:(1)3000×20KB×8/1000=480Mbps(2)并发=3000×60=180000(3)180000/50000=3.6→4台。7.编程填空题(每空2分,共20分)80.完成以下Python函数,实现将两个升序链表合并为降序链表,要求空间O(1)。```pythonclassNode:def__init__(self,val):self.val,self.next=val,Nonedefmerge_desc(a,b):ifnota:returnbifnotb:returnaifa.val<b.val:请填空1head=merge_desc(a.next,b)a.next=None请填空2returnaelse:head=merge_desc(a,b.next)b.next=None请填空3returnb```答案:填空1:无填空2:a.next=head填空3:b.next=head81.完成以下C语言函数,实现统计32位无符号整数中1的个数(汉明重量)。```cintbit_count(uint32_tn){n=n-((n>>1)&0x55555555);n=(n&0x33333333)+((n>>2)&0x33333333);n=(n+(n>>4))&0x0F0F0F0F;//请填空4returnn0x01010101>>24;}```答案:填空4:无需再运算,直接返回即可。82.在SQL中,完成查询:表orders(order_id,user_id,amount,order_date),求每个用户最近一笔订单的金额。```sqlSELECTuser_id,amountFROMorderso1WHEREorder_date=(SELECTMAX(order_date)FROMorderso2WHEREo2.user_id=o1.user_id);```答案:已完整。83.在JavaScript中,完成函数,实现数组扁平化一层。```javascriptfunctionfl
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2026年及未来5年市场数据中国流通股质押贷款业务行业发展监测及投资战略咨询报告
- 2026七年级道德与法治下册 青春期的目标设定
- 2025 初中写作记叙文的人物塑造方法课件
- 桦树皮非遗技艺:选材与制作工艺传承【课件文档】
- 非遗木版年画现代创意与应用【课件文档】
- 2026年心理适应能力测试题及答案
- 2021微机中考全省统考统一模拟卷带答案
- 2021民航招飞体检英语听力+笔试测试题全套带答案
- 2024年初级营销员职业资格考试历年真题+模拟题库含答案
- 设计学博士面试自我介绍优化方案附高分万能模板
- 3.1《一切靠劳动》课件 统编版道德与法治三年级下册
- 2026年中国移动转正考试试题
- 城关初中八年级地生中考模拟考试表彰暨冲刺动员大会上校长讲话
- 钢结构拆除专项施工方案(完整版)
- 市政道路工程安全生产应急救援预案范文
- 2026年咸宁职院单招试题及答案1套
- 2026年《必背60题》 社会工作硕士(MSW)26届考研复试高频面试题包含详细解答
- 大理洱海保护课件
- 鸡鸭销售合同范本
- 高校物资验收管理制度(3篇)
- 2025全国大学生英语竞赛c类真题
评论
0/150
提交评论